Feb 19, 2016 | 06:01 EDT
JPMorgan analyst Sterling Auty raised his price target for Rovi shares to $34 after hosting meetings with management and keeps an Overweight rating on the name. A higher valuation multiple is warranted given the previously announced AT&T/DirecTV (T) deal, confidence that the Comcast (CMCSA) and DISH (DISH) deals are renewed, and improving momentum in the product business, Auty tells investors in a research note.

Apr 26, 2024 | 08:57 EDT
Scotiabank lowered the firm's price target on Comcast to $47.25 from $50 and keeps a Sector Perform rating on the shares. The company's broadband subscriber base continues to have elevated pressures, the analyst tells investors. In the upcoming quarters, broadband loading is expected to remain negative and potentially accelerate as fixed wireless access operators expand coverage in areas, the firm says. Scotiabank believes multiples will not expand until pressure on broadband subs diminish, the firm adds.

Apr 25, 2024 | 16:42 EDT
Pivotal Research analyst Jeffrey Wlodarczak lowered the firm's price target on Comcast (CMCSA) to $48 from $55 and keeps a Buy rating on the shares. Comcast reported an-line Q1 results but the competitive environment appears to be intensifying, the analyst tells investors in a research note. The firm believes there is an "outside shot" that Comcast could make a play for Warner Bros. Discovery (WBD) "given it can probably get the asset relatively inexpensively and it would clearly boost their scale in content," says Pivotal.

Apr 25, 2024 | 09:28 EDT
Scotiabank raised the firm's price target on AT&T to $22.50 from $22 and keeps an Outperform rating on the shares. The companies continued execution of simplifying and streamlining operations continues to bear fruit, the analyst tells investors. While the wireless market remains competitive, reduced handset subsidies and positive pricing actions are leading to improved overall profitability metrics, the firm adds.
